* @copyright 2022 Bartolomé Sintes Marco * @license http://www.gnu.org/licenses/agpl.txt AGPL 3 or later * @version 2022-10-10 * @link https://www.mclibre.org * * This program is free software: you can redistribute it and/or modify * it under the terms of the GNU Affero General Public License as published by * the Free Software Foundation, either version 3 of the License, or * any later version. * * This program is distributed in the hope that it will be useful, * but WITHOUT ANY WARRANTY; without even the implied warranty of * M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the * GNU Affero General Public License for more details. * * You should have received a copy of the GNU Affero General Public License * along with this program. If not, see . */ ?> Imágenes 3. Imágenes. Ejercicios. PHP. Bartolomé Sintes Marco. www.mclibre.org

Pieter Bruegel el viejo

$valorMaximoCuadro) { $cuadro = $valorMaximoCuadro; } // Si no llega número de detalle, se mostrará el primero if ($detalle == "" || !is_numeric($detalle) || !ctype_digit($detalle)) { $detalle = $valorMinimoDetalle; // Si el número de detalle es inferior al 1, se mostrará la primera imagen } elseif ($detalle < $valorMinimoDetalle) { $detalle = $valorMinimoDetalle; // Si el número de detalle es superior a 5, se mostrará la última imagen } else if($detalle > $valorMaximoDetalle) { $detalle = $valorMaximoDetalle; } // Cuerpo del programa // Se genera el formulario del cuadro print "
\n"; print " \n"; print " \n"; // Si no es el primer cuadro, muestra el botón izquierdo; si es el primero la celda está vacía if ($cuadro > $valorMinimoCuadro) { print " \n"; } else { print " \n"; } print " \n"; // Si no es el último cuadro, muestra el botón derecho; si es el último la celda está vacía if ($cuadro < $valorMaximoCuadro) { print " \n"; } else { print " \n"; } print " \n"; print "
\n"; print "
\n"; print "\n"; // Se genera el formulario del detalle del cuadro print "
\n"; print " \n"; print " \n"; // Si no es el primer detalle, muestra el botón izquierdo; si es el primero la celda está vacía if ($detalle > $valorMinimoDetalle) { print " \n"; } else { print " \n"; } print " \n"; // Si no es el último detalle, muestra el botón derecho; si es el último la celda está vacía if ($detalle < $valorMaximoDetalle) { print " \n"; } else { print " \n"; } print " \n"; print "
\n"; print "\n"; // El número de cuadro se envía en un control oculto print "

\n"; print "
\n"; ?>